Medical Analysis is a profession, which is very interesting and challenging. It is not merely transcribing a physician's dictation on to a nice looking Word document. It needs a good amount of knowledge about the medical language, anatomy, physiology, disease processes, pharmacology, laboratory medicine, and the internal organization of medical reports. A Medical Analyst must be aware of standards and requirements that apply to the medical record, importance of keeping accurate record of patient's complaints, diagnosis, treatment plan and prescription as well as the legal significance of medical records. He should have the analytical skills required to recognize and identify mistakes made by the physicians unknowingly. His mind, ears and eyes should be fully on the task in hand. CAREER GROWTH PROSPECTS

The career prospect of a Medical Analyst increases with his experience, accuracy, speed and judgment capability. From being a MA, you can get promoted to Senior MA, where you edit and verify the reports typed by the analysts.



The next level is Medical Analyst Manager, where you review the documents edited by the Senior Analysts. The Medical Analyst Manager double-checks the quality of the documents before passing it to the client.


With adequate experience and skills, you can further grow to become a Production Manager or Quality Control Manager
